Influence of additional ultraviolet illumination on breakdown of alkali halide crystals by CO2 laser radiation

B. G. Gorshkov, Yu. K. Danileiko, A. S. Epifanov, A. A. Manenkov, A. M. Prokhorov, A. V. Sidorin
Full-text PDF (438 kB) Citations (2)
Abstract: The threshold of damage of NaCl crystals by CO2 laser radiation decreased as a result of simultaneous ultraviolet illumination. The results were regarded as a direct experimental confirmation of the avalanche breakdown mechanism.
